What Does Death Really Mean?

Before going further with this line of thought, it would be advisable to clearly understand what is meant by death. Most dictionary definitions include something about the end of life but this is most certainly not the case.

The Bible reveals all human beings are created in the image of God and are eternal; we are spirit beings that have been placed, for a short time, in a body of the earth which is described as a tent. While our body of this earth is temporary, our spiritual essence is eternal and will always exist somewhere!

Death is nothing more than the departure of our spiritual essence from the mortal body it occupied for a short time; death is the end of our mortal era and the beginning of our eternal era!

It has pleased God that certain vitally important decisions must be made during the mortal phase of existence.

A Rocky Start

Not too long after the initial creation of man, the first man, Adam, made a fatally bad decision; he choose to disobey the command he had been given regarding a specific tree. I have written more on this in the 3-part essay, “The Fall”.

As a result of this bad decision, Adam, and Eve immediately died spiritually and eventually died physically; every human being later born of a human father would be born spiritually dead and would eventually die physically.

What Happens to the Eternal Spirit at Death?

For those who have received Jesus Christ as Savior, there is a blessed hope, in 2 Corinthians 5:8 it is written:

We are confident, yes, well pleased rather to be absent from the body and to be present with the Lord.

When a Christian leaves their mortal body, they go immediately into the presence of the Lord Jesus Christ!

For those who have rejected salvation by faith in Jesus Christ as Savior, the change is indeed fearful! The Bible provides a minimal amount of information on the immediate destination of unbelievers at death. In Luke 16 a place of torments in Hades is referenced but the ultimate destination is the Lake of Fire which will come after the Great White Throne judgment as described in Revelation 20:11-15 where it is written:

11 “Then I saw a great white throne and Him who sat on it, from whose face the earth and the heaven fled away. And there was found no place for them. 12 And I saw the dead, small and great, standing before God, and books were opened. And another book was opened, which is the Book of Life. And the dead were judged according to their works, by the things which were written in the books. 13 The sea gave up the dead who were in it, and Death and Hades delivered up the dead who were in them. And they were judged, each one according to his works. 14 Then Death and Hades were cast into the lake of fire. This is the second death. 15 And anyone not found written in the Book of Life was cast into the lake of fire.”
